The Armed Forces of Russia have carried out large-scale air strikes on the port infrastructure located in the Odessa region.
Medianews.az, citing qafqazinfo, reports that Oleg Kiper, the head of the Odessa Regional State Administration, announced this on his Telegram account.
He stated that as a result of the attack, 7 people lost their lives, and 15 people suffered injuries of varying degrees.
According to O. Kiper, the attack was carried out with ballistic missiles on a port facility in the Odessa district. As a result of the strike, freight vehicles in the parking area caught fire and became unusable:
"Necessary assistance is being provided to the wounded in medical institutions. Frequent air raid sirens hinder the activities of emergency and rescue services."
